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: czym się różni UNIQUE( c1, c2) od podanie UNIQUE w definicji każdej kolumny
Forum PHP.pl > Forum > Bazy danych > SQLite
jolam
czym się różni UNIQUE( c1, c2) od podanie UNIQUE w definicji każdej kolumny:

CREATE TABLE t(
c1 INTEGER,
c2 INTEGER,
c3 INTEGER,
UNIQUE( c1, c2 )
)

CREATE TABLE t(
c1 INTEGER UNIQUE,
c2 INTEGER UNIQUE,
c3 INTEGER
)
cojack
Tym że w 2 wypadku każdy wpis do każdej z kolumn musi być unikatowy a w 1 wypadku tym że para kolumn c1 i c2 musi być unikatowa.
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2024 Invision Power Services, Inc.